Overview
A renderer is a specialized software or hardware component that processes 3D data to create 2D images or animations. It interprets scene information including geometry, textures, lighting, and materials to produce photorealistic or stylized visuals. Modern renderers are essential tools in computer graphics pipelines, serving industries from entertainment to architectural visualization. Renderers can be real-time or offline. Real-time renderers prioritize speed for interactive applications like video games, while offline renderers focus on quality for pre-rendered content like movies. The technology has evolved significantly from early wireframe displays to today's sophisticated ray tracing and path tracing solutions.
Structure and Working Principle
A renderer typically consists of multiple processing stages. First, it loads scene data including 3D models, textures, and lighting information. Then, it processes visibility through techniques like rasterization or ray tracing. Finally, it applies shading calculations to determine pixel colors based on material properties and lighting conditions. The working principle varies by rendering technique. Rasterization projects 3D geometry onto a 2D plane quickly but with approximations. Ray tracing simulates light paths for more accurate reflections and refractions. Modern hybrid approaches combine these methods for optimal balance between speed and quality.
Key Features
Modern renderers offer numerous advanced features. Global illumination realistically simulates indirect lighting effects. Physically-based rendering (PBR) uses real-world material properties for accurate surface appearances. Denoising algorithms reduce rendering times by intelligently cleaning up noisy images. Other notable features include support for volumetric effects (fog, smoke), hair/fur rendering, subsurface scattering for materials like skin, and progressive rendering that gradually refines image quality. Many renderers now also support GPU acceleration for significantly faster processing compared to CPU-only solutions.
Application Areas
Renderers serve diverse industries with specialized requirements. In architecture, they create photorealistic building visualizations for client presentations. Film and animation studios use them for visual effects and full CGI productions. Game development relies on real-time renderers for interactive experiences. Product design benefits from renderers for prototyping and marketing materials. Medical visualization uses rendering for educational and diagnostic purposes. Emerging applications include virtual production for filmmaking and real-time architectural walkthroughs using game engine technology.
Maintenance and Precautions
Proper maintenance of rendering workflows involves regular software updates, hardware optimization, and scene optimization techniques. Keep renderers updated to access performance improvements and new features. Monitor hardware temperatures during intensive rendering sessions to prevent overheating. Scene optimization is crucial - use efficient geometry, compressed textures, and appropriate lighting setups. Implement proper file organization and version control for rendering assets. For network rendering, ensure stable connections and balanced load distribution across render nodes.
